Ensuring Readability in Real-World Settings

While a beautiful script font is tempting, readability is non-negotiable in business. A font that looks great at 100 points might become a mess at 10 points. Dangellio is designed with this in mind, offering clarity even when scaled down for smaller applications like product tags or mobile screen banners. However, as with any script font, it is best used for headlines, short phrases, or accents rather than long blocks of body text.

When designing a menu, for example, use Dangellio for the section headers or the restaurant name, but pair it with a clean sans serif font for the actual dish descriptions. This ensures that your customers can read the information easily while still enjoying the aesthetic charm of the script. Similarly, on your website, use this typeface for hero sections and call-to-action buttons where impact matters most, reserving standard fonts for blog posts and legal disclaimers.

Smart Font Pairing Strategies

To achieve a truly professional look, understanding font pairing is vital. Dangellio works beautifully when contrasted with simpler typefaces. The complexity of the script needs a partner that provides stability and breathes room into the design.

A classic combination is pairing Dangellio with a geometric sans serif font. The sharp, clean lines of a modern sans serif balance the soft curves of the script, creating a look that is both trendy and timeless. Alternatively, if your brand leans towards a more traditional or editorial vibe, try pairing it with a classic serif font. This combination often evokes a sense of heritage and sophistication, perfect for bridal boutiques or luxury skincare lines.

When experimenting with pairings, remember the rule of contrast. If your script font is large and expressive, your supporting font should be smaller and more understated. This hierarchy guides the reader's eye naturally through your design, ensuring your message is clear and impactful.

Technical Ease and Licensing Considerations

For many entrepreneurs, technical barriers can slow down the design process. Dangellio removes much of this friction by being PUA encoded. This means you do not need complex font managers or special software to access the full range of glyphs and swashes. You can simply type the characters directly in your design tools, making it incredibly easy to customize your branding assets on the fly. This efficiency allows you to focus more on creativity and less on troubleshooting.

However, before integrating Dangellio into your commercial projects, it is critical to review the licensing terms. As a business owner, you must ensure you have the appropriate commercial font license for your intended use. If you plan to use the font on products for sale, such as printed t-shirts, mugs, or packaging, you typically need an extended license. Always verify the terms regarding client work, merchandise, and digital downloads to avoid legal complications down the road. Protecting your business starts with respecting intellectual property rights.
